How much do remote controls engineer jobs pay per year?

As of Aug 7, 2026, the average yearly pay for remote controls engineer in Latham, NY is $93,333.00, according to ZipRecruiter salary data. Most workers in this role earn between $80,700.00 and $104,400.00 per year, depending on experience, location, and employer.

What is a remote controls engineer?

A Remote Controls Engineer designs, develops, and maintains automated control systems that can be managed remotely. They work with hardware and software to ensure seamless communication between control systems and remote operators. Their role often involves programming PLCs, optimizing communication protocols, and troubleshooting system issues. Industries such as manufacturing, robotics, and energy commonly employ Remote Controls Engineers to enhance efficiency and safety in operations.

What are the key skills and qualifications needed to thrive as a remote controls engineer?

To thrive as a Remote Controls Engineer, you need a strong background in electrical or mechanical engineering, control systems design, and programming, often supported by a relevant engineering degree. Familiarity with industry-standard PLCs, SCADA systems, HMI software, and certifications such as Professional Engineer (PE) or relevant manufacturer certifications are highly valuable. Strong analytical thinking, problem-solving abilities, and effective communication skills are essential for collaborating across multidisciplinary teams. These skills and qualifications are critical for designing reliable control solutions, troubleshooting issues, and ensuring project success in dynamic, technology-driven environments.

What types of projects and teams does a remote controls engineer typically work with?

Remote Controls Engineers often work on projects related to the automation and remote operation of equipment in industries such as manufacturing, energy, utilities, and transportation. You’ll typically collaborate with electrical engineers, software developers, project managers, and field technicians to design, implement, and optimize control systems. Projects may involve integrating new automation solutions, upgrading legacy equipment, or troubleshooting system issues. This role often allows you to see projects through from initial design and specification all the way to commissioning and support, offering excellent opportunities for technical growth and cross-functional teamwork.

Job description

Your role
As a Controls Engineer, your mission is to provide support to the controls and project teams. You will report to the Senior Instrumentation and Controls Engineer.
You will
  • Read and describe customer specs and incorporate them into designs
  • Lead technical discussions with customers and sub-vendors while providing accurate technical answers on engineering issues
  • Direct panel designs to internal systems
  • Understand and apply electrical industry standards (NEC, IEC, ATEX, UL, CSA, etc.) to compressor instrumentation and control systems
  • Conduct design review meetings to ensure the completeness and the accureacy of the control system deliverables and ensure designs comply with relevant work instructions and/or international standards
